About Ookiku Furikabutte

★ 7.9 · 25 Episodes · TV · asia, association football

Baseball sits at the center of Ookiku Furikabutte, but the real pull comes from how its players learn to function as a team. This 25-episode TV series from 2007 uses a character-driven coming-of-age approach, with bullying, codependency, comedy, and cheerleading shaping the emotional space around the games. The result is a sports story with room for nervousness, attachment, and gradual personal change rather than only grand victories. A-1 Pictures handles the adaptation, which is based on a manga, and the series has a 7.9 score. Its longer episode count gives the cast time to develop through repeated practices and competitions, making it a good choice for viewers who enjoy team dynamics and emotional detail. The baseball premise provides structure, while the characters supply the reason to keep watching.
